About This Book

I’m going to be a film star! Alice the anteater has found her high-heeled sandals and her sparkly dress, and she’s ready to shine in Hollywood. But what if being famous is harder than she imagined? That’s only the beginning of Alice’s dazzling adventure.

Quick Assessment

Alice Goes to Hollywood is an engaging early reader story about a determined anteater who dreams of becoming a movie star. Perfect for children ages 5-8 who are developing independent reading skills, the book features charming illustrations and a gentle narrative about ambition and self-confidence. The content is light, with no challenging themes, making it suitable for young readers and classroom use.
